KILLCROWN Unleashes Raw and Claustrophobic Debut Video “DEATH” + Performing at Michigan Metal Fest 2026

Michigan’s rising extreme‑metal juggernaut Killcrown has dropped the official music video for their debut single “DEATH”, a ferocious first strike from their upcoming, yet‑to‑be‑titled full‑length album due later this year on Exitus Stratagem Records. Shot by Pixel Page Photography inside the band’s former jam space, the video captures the raw, claustrophobic violence that defines Killcrown’s sound.
​
​“This music video is for our debut single, DEATH. It’s about messing with the wrong person and finding out the hard way. We had Pixel Page Photography shoot this for us at our old jam space. It is going to slap all of your senses!” says vocalist Steve Maple.

“DEATH” marks a turning point for Killcrown. Written in a burst of chaotic inspiration, the track was born when Orin called Maple and demanded he “get the f*ck over here” to hear a new idea. Within an hour, Maple had written some of the most impactful lyrics of his career, including a chorus so powerful it stunned the room into silence.
​
The final vocal take, recorded that same day, became the version used on the record.
​
​“We truly feel that people are going to connect with this track. This album is written from a very honest standpoint that is BRUTAL, yet beautiful,” adds Maple.

​Killcrown, formed by vocalist Steve Maple and guitarist/composer Orin Knuppenburg, emerged from the ashes of their former nu‑metal project Nuskin with a singular mission: create music so heavy it feels like a physical assault. Their sound fuses deathcore, slam, death metal, and melodic brutality into something unmistakably their own.
​
Maple describes the band’s sonic identity as heavy, brutal, unforgettable, grimy, and energizing, adding that their goal is simple:
​
​“We want listeners to feel like they’re being punched in the face with our music. Bludgeoned.”​
​
The band’s upcoming album is their most intense and artistically detailed work yet, each track crafted as its own violent, emotional, and meticulously constructed piece of musical art.
​
Hailing from the small towns of Hastings and Delton, Killcrown has built a reputation as one of Michigan’s heaviest and most electrifying live acts. Their shows are known for unmatched energy, crowd engagement, and a stage presence fans describe as unforgettable.
​
Their debut full‑length album is slated for release later this year on Exitus Stratagem Records.

In additional news, Killcrown will also be sharing the stage with Green Jelly, Visitant, Casket Robbery, Hemlock, Narcotic Wasteland, and more at the 2026 edition of Michigan Metal Fest on August 14th and 15th in Battle Creek, MI.
